This 1994 Catalina 320 is a 32-foot fiberglass sloop with a masthead rig and wing keel drawing 4.25 feet. The boat carries a Perkins M30 diesel inboard engine and is rigged with a deck-stepped aluminum mast, genoa jib with roller furler, and inboard jib track with adjustable leads and mainsheet traveler. A power anchor windlass handles the 22-pound plough anchor with chain and rode.
The yacht offers two cabins and one head with toilet, sink, and shower. The galley includes a three-burner stove with oven, microwave, and refrigerator with small freezer, plus hot water heating. Interior appointments feature upgraded teak woodwork and upholstery. A swim platform with boarding ladder and handheld shower serves the cockpit, which includes a teak table and large Magma grill.
The electrical and propulsion systems have been substantially upgraded. New sails include a mainsail and 135 genoa jib installed in 2021. Engine work includes new aqualift muffler and hoses from 2018, with new engine mounts and cutlass bearings from 2019. The bottom and keel were stripped, barrier coated, and painted in 2023. A high-output alternator with Balmar regulator, dual Lifeline batteries, solar panels with Victron charge controller, and a Magnum charger/inverter comprise the charging system.
Navigation and safety equipment includes Garmin chartplotter, GMR18 radar, Gwind wind sensor, and VHF radio with Fusion stereo. A Lifesling2 overboard rescue system, six life jackets, and first aid kit are aboard. Additional amenities include rod holders, melamine dinnerware, and flatware.
